Equip Fulfillment provides solution to PPE shortage

May 25, 2020 - United States Of America

Equip Fulfillment, Greenville, SC-based uniform and supply company, is offering pre-packaged personal protection equipment (PPE) at bulk pricing, primarily focused on those serving within the transportation industry with duties that places them on the frontline during the global pandemic, COVID-19. Equip is providing PPE both for its team and clients.

Prior to the pandemic, Equip filled orders for items such as branded apparel, hand trucks, and furniture pads. Today, the top priority for the company is PPE. Despite nation-wide shortages, Equip Fulfillment worked diligently to provide access to hand sanitizer, disposable gloves, shoe coverings, as well as 2 million KN95 masks, the company said in a press release.

"It only made sense to acclimate our services given our company's purpose," says Brian Hoggard, director of Business Development for Equip Fulfillment. "We provide our clients with easy access to supplies while eliminating the expense associated with managing local inventories."

"Providing PPE to the essential work force of various client companies quickly took precedence over all other supply needs. After all, what good is a shoulder-dolly if you cannot protect the people using them in the customers home?" stated Alex Baigis, director of Operations for Equip.

During this time, Equip Fulfillment has also provided a long-term solution to the face mask shortage by partnering with a third-party manufacturer, to develop reusable masks with built-in filtration system. The masks are designed for optimal comfort and can also be customised with brand logo and colours.
